The cheapest way to get from Haydock to Anfield is to drive which costs £3 - £5 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from Haydock to Anfield is to taxi which takes 19 min and costs £60 - £75.
No, there is no direct bus from Haydock to Anfield. However, there are services departing from White House Close and arriving at Liverpool FC via Chalon Way West and Phillmore Road.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 29m.
The distance between Haydock and Anfield is 16 miles. The road distance is 13.2 miles.
The best way to get from Haydock to Anfield without a car is to bus which takes 1h 29m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 29m to get from Haydock to Anfield, including transfers.
Haydock to Anfield bus services, operated by Metro Network, depart from Chalon Way West station.
Haydock to Anfield bus services, operated by Metro Network, arrive at Sheil Road station.
Yes, the driving distance between Haydock to Anfield is 13 miles. It takes approximately 19 min to drive from Haydock to Anfield.
